Saia John G. sold $1.3M of GH

Saia John G. (Chief Legal Officer) sold 10,000 shares of Guardant Health, Inc. (GH) at an average of $125.08 ($125.08–$126.08, $1.25M total) across 2 trades on 2026-05-27 under a Rule 10b5-1 trading plan.

New blood test to detect colon cancer clears FDA approval

The FDA approved Freenome’s SimpleScreen blood test for colorectal cancer screening in adults aged 45+ at average risk. In a study of 48,000+ people, it detected about 80% of colorectal cancers and correctly tested negative in about 90% without cancer or advanced precancer. It is expected to launch this fall with Abbott. Guardant Health’s Shield was approved in 2024.
